Director, Corporate Development at Sila Nanotechnologies in Alameda, CA

RESPONSIBILITIES AND DUTIES Collaborate with leadership across the organization to develop strategies and identify partnership and acquisition opportunities that accelerate Sila's vision of energy transformation for a more sustainable future Perform detailed analysis to evaluate the business implications of potential transactions, assess the viability of various transaction structures, and gain insight into prospective companies for partnership or acquisition Drive overall corporate development pipeline, including outreach and sourcing new opportunities, maintaining deal execution and negotiation momentum, and managing due diligence and integration efforts Establish a strong network of relationships with senior leadership from corporate development prospects and other industry players. Develop repeatable discovery, negotiation, and integration practices that optimize business value of transactions As discussions evolve, facilitate strategic decisions with key cross-functional stakeholders and provide visibility to senior leadership on corporate development strategies, pipeline, progress, and outcomes KNOWLEDGE AND SKILL REQUIREMENTS 8
years of experience in corporate development for hard tech/manufacturing companies, with multiple strategic partnerships, acquisitions, and integrations successfully completed. Electrification or battery-related experience a plus. Proven experience and repeated success sourcing, analyzing, negotiating, and closing transactions, including executing on several high priority projects at once Strategic and analytical thinker, with ability to frame and quantify operational, financial, and strategic trade-offs to facilitate key cross-functional decisions Strong business acumen. Comfortable diving into multiple business functions and taking initiative in situations where thought leadership is either absent or unclear Effective communicator with varied audiences. Demonstrated history of relationship building and negotiating with senior executives PHYSICAL DEMANDS AND WORKING CONDITIONS Move long distances (e.g. building to building) and be stationary for periods of time Operate office equipment (laptop, copier/printer, etc) in a fixed location Some business travel required. Otherwise, need to be physically present in our Alameda offices most or all of the time

Don't Be Fooled

The fraudster will send a check to the victim who has accepted a job. The check can be for multiple reasons such as signing bonus, supplies, etc. The victim will be instructed to deposit the check and use the money for any of these reasons and then instructed to send the remaining funds to the fraudster. The check will bounce and the victim is left responsible.
